ADA is actively involved in the development of residential colonies and also provides the<br />

infrastructure in these colonies as well as environmental services like construction of<br />

parks etc. The functions of the ADA include –<br />

Preparation of Master Plan and Zonal Development Plans for the city;<br />

Maintenance and improvement façade of certain buildings and abutting arterial<br />

roads;<br />

Acquisition, disposal and development of land;<br />

Construction of Housing (units/ colonies) to meet the housing demand of the<br />

growing population;<br />

Provision of infrastructure facilities (roads, sewers, water supply) as per the<br />

population needs; and<br />

Provision of bus stands outside the dense city pockets for proper transport<br />

infrastructure.<br />

The ADA does not have a separate cell for handling complaints. All complaints have to<br />

be addressed to either the Joint Secretary or Secretary. Most of the complaints that ADA<br />

receives pertain to roads, water supply, street light maintenance etc. The ADA maintains<br />

an Asset Register and follows a system of double entry accounting.<br />

Jal Sansthan is responsible for O&M of water supply and sewerage systems installed and<br />

transferred to it by JN and other state level organisations like DUDA, ADA etc. Although<br />

the JS is legally a part of the MCA since 2002, in practice, the two organisations (MCA<br />

and JS) still operate independently and are technically separate entities. JS maintains<br />

independent accounts and has a separate revenue collection unit.<br />
